Overview
- Club Tijuana beat Necaxa 3-0 at Estadio Caliente, handing Fernando Gago a third straight defeat in Apertura 2025.
- Ricardo Monreal was sent off in the first half and Diber Cambindo saw red early in the second, leaving Necaxa undermanned in the loss.
- Video from the stadium shows a supporter dousing Gago with water as he exited the field after the match.
- Gago told reporters, “Soy el máximo responsable,” acknowledging the team’s poor form and a goal drought approaching 300 minutes.
- Local reporting frames the next fixtures against Juárez, Puebla and Chivas as pivotal for Gago’s future, though the club has not announced any decision.
